Changeset 22607


Ignore:
Timestamp:
03/22/18 11:46:52 (7 years ago)
Author:
Mathieu Morlighem
Message:

CHG: more enum stuff

Location:
issm/trunk-jpl/src/c
Files:
6 edited

Legend:

Unmodified
Added
Removed
  • issm/trunk-jpl/src/c/analyses/DamageEvolutionAnalysis.cpp

    r20690 r22607  
    7878        parameters->AddObject(iomodel->CopyConstantObject("md.damage.law",DamageLawEnum));
    7979        parameters->AddObject(iomodel->CopyConstantObject("md.damage.stabilization",DamageStabilizationEnum));
    80         parameters->AddObject(iomodel->CopyConstantObject("md.damage.maxiter",DamageMaxiterEnum));
    8180        parameters->AddObject(iomodel->CopyConstantObject("md.damage.max_damage",DamageMaxDamageEnum));
    82         parameters->AddObject(iomodel->CopyConstantObject("md.damage.elementinterp",DamageElementinterpEnum));
    8381
    8482        /*Requested outputs*/
  • issm/trunk-jpl/src/c/analyses/SmbAnalysis.cpp

    r22606 r22607  
    185185                        parameters->AddObject(iomodel->CopyConstantObject("md.smb.ismungsm",SmbIsmungsmEnum));
    186186                        parameters->AddObject(iomodel->CopyConstantObject("md.smb.issetpddfac",SmbIssetpddfacEnum));
    187                         parameters->AddObject(iomodel->CopyConstantObject("md.smb.rlaps",SmbRlapsEnum));
    188                         parameters->AddObject(iomodel->CopyConstantObject("md.smb.rlapslgm",SmbRlapslgmEnum));
    189187                        iomodel->FindConstant(&isdelta18o,"md.smb.isdelta18o");
    190188                        iomodel->FindConstant(&ismungsm,"md.smb.ismungsm");
     
    217215                        parameters->AddObject(iomodel->CopyConstantObject("md.smb.isd18opd",SmbIsd18opdEnum));
    218216                        parameters->AddObject(iomodel->CopyConstantObject("md.smb.issetpddfac",SmbIssetpddfacEnum));
    219                         parameters->AddObject(iomodel->CopyConstantObject("md.smb.rlaps",SmbRlapsEnum));
    220                         parameters->AddObject(iomodel->CopyConstantObject("md.smb.rlapslgm",SmbRlapslgmEnum));
    221217                        iomodel->FindConstant(&ismungsm,"md.smb.ismungsm");
    222218                        iomodel->FindConstant(&isd18opd,"md.smb.isd18opd");
  • issm/trunk-jpl/src/c/modules/ModelProcessorx/Control/CreateParametersControl.cpp

    r22606 r22607  
    128128                        case 1:/*TAO*/
    129129                                parameters->AddObject(iomodel->CopyConstantObject("md.inversion.incomplete_adjoint",InversionIncompleteAdjointEnum));
    130                                 parameters->AddObject(iomodel->CopyConstantObject("md.inversion.fatol",InversionFatolEnum));
    131                                 parameters->AddObject(iomodel->CopyConstantObject("md.inversion.frtol",InversionFrtolEnum));
    132130                                parameters->AddObject(iomodel->CopyConstantObject("md.inversion.gatol",InversionGatolEnum));
    133131                                parameters->AddObject(iomodel->CopyConstantObject("md.inversion.grtol",InversionGrtolEnum));
  • issm/trunk-jpl/src/c/shared/Enum/EnumDefinitions.h

    r22606 r22607  
    650650        CuffeyTemperateEnum,
    651651        DamageC4Enum,
    652         DamageElementinterpEnum,
    653652        DamageEvolutionAnalysisEnum,
    654653        DamageEvolutionSolutionEnum,
    655         DamageMaxiterEnum,
    656654        DataSetEnum,
    657655        DatasetInputEnum,
     
    771769        IntParamEnum,
    772770        IntVecParamEnum,
    773         InversionFatolEnum,
    774         InversionFrtolEnum,
    775771        InversionVzObsEnum,
    776772        JEnum,
  • issm/trunk-jpl/src/c/shared/Enum/EnumToStringx.cpp

    r22606 r22607  
    654654                case CuffeyTemperateEnum : return "CuffeyTemperate";
    655655                case DamageC4Enum : return "DamageC4";
    656                 case DamageElementinterpEnum : return "DamageElementinterp";
    657656                case DamageEvolutionAnalysisEnum : return "DamageEvolutionAnalysis";
    658657                case DamageEvolutionSolutionEnum : return "DamageEvolutionSolution";
    659                 case DamageMaxiterEnum : return "DamageMaxiter";
    660658                case DataSetEnum : return "DataSet";
    661659                case DatasetInputEnum : return "DatasetInput";
     
    775773                case IntParamEnum : return "IntParam";
    776774                case IntVecParamEnum : return "IntVecParam";
    777                 case InversionFatolEnum : return "InversionFatol";
    778                 case InversionFrtolEnum : return "InversionFrtol";
    779775                case InversionVzObsEnum : return "InversionVzObs";
    780776                case JEnum : return "J";
  • issm/trunk-jpl/src/c/shared/Enum/StringToEnumx.cpp

    r22606 r22607  
    669669              else if (strcmp(name,"CuffeyTemperate")==0) return CuffeyTemperateEnum;
    670670              else if (strcmp(name,"DamageC4")==0) return DamageC4Enum;
    671               else if (strcmp(name,"DamageElementinterp")==0) return DamageElementinterpEnum;
    672671              else if (strcmp(name,"DamageEvolutionAnalysis")==0) return DamageEvolutionAnalysisEnum;
    673672              else if (strcmp(name,"DamageEvolutionSolution")==0) return DamageEvolutionSolutionEnum;
    674               else if (strcmp(name,"DamageMaxiter")==0) return DamageMaxiterEnum;
    675673              else if (strcmp(name,"DataSet")==0) return DataSetEnum;
    676674              else if (strcmp(name,"DatasetInput")==0) return DatasetInputEnum;
     
    752750              else if (strcmp(name,"HOApproximation")==0) return HOApproximationEnum;
    753751              else if (strcmp(name,"HOFSApproximation")==0) return HOFSApproximationEnum;
     752              else if (strcmp(name,"Hook")==0) return HookEnum;
     753              else if (strcmp(name,"HydrologyBasalFlux")==0) return HydrologyBasalFluxEnum;
    754754         else stage=7;
    755755   }
    756756   if(stage==7){
    757               if (strcmp(name,"Hook")==0) return HookEnum;
    758               else if (strcmp(name,"HydrologyBasalFlux")==0) return HydrologyBasalFluxEnum;
    759               else if (strcmp(name,"HydrologyDCEfficientAnalysis")==0) return HydrologyDCEfficientAnalysisEnum;
     757              if (strcmp(name,"HydrologyDCEfficientAnalysis")==0) return HydrologyDCEfficientAnalysisEnum;
    760758              else if (strcmp(name,"Hydrologydc")==0) return HydrologydcEnum;
    761759              else if (strcmp(name,"HydrologydcEplColapseThickness")==0) return HydrologydcEplColapseThicknessEnum;
     
    793791              else if (strcmp(name,"IntParam")==0) return IntParamEnum;
    794792              else if (strcmp(name,"IntVecParam")==0) return IntVecParamEnum;
    795               else if (strcmp(name,"InversionFatol")==0) return InversionFatolEnum;
    796               else if (strcmp(name,"InversionFrtol")==0) return InversionFrtolEnum;
    797793              else if (strcmp(name,"InversionVzObs")==0) return InversionVzObsEnum;
    798794              else if (strcmp(name,"J")==0) return JEnum;
     
    875871              else if (strcmp(name,"MinVz")==0) return MinVzEnum;
    876872              else if (strcmp(name,"MismipFloatingMeltRate")==0) return MismipFloatingMeltRateEnum;
     873              else if (strcmp(name,"Moulin")==0) return MoulinEnum;
     874              else if (strcmp(name,"MpiDense")==0) return MpiDenseEnum;
     875              else if (strcmp(name,"Mpi")==0) return MpiEnum;
     876              else if (strcmp(name,"MpiSparse")==0) return MpiSparseEnum;
    877877         else stage=8;
    878878   }
    879879   if(stage==8){
    880               if (strcmp(name,"Moulin")==0) return MoulinEnum;
    881               else if (strcmp(name,"MpiDense")==0) return MpiDenseEnum;
    882               else if (strcmp(name,"Mpi")==0) return MpiEnum;
    883               else if (strcmp(name,"MpiSparse")==0) return MpiSparseEnum;
    884               else if (strcmp(name,"Mumps")==0) return MumpsEnum;
     880              if (strcmp(name,"Mumps")==0) return MumpsEnum;
    885881              else if (strcmp(name,"NewDamage")==0) return NewDamageEnum;
    886882              else if (strcmp(name,"Nodal")==0) return NodalEnum;
     
    998994              else if (strcmp(name,"TetraInput")==0) return TetraInputEnum;
    999995              else if (strcmp(name,"ThermalAnalysis")==0) return ThermalAnalysisEnum;
     996              else if (strcmp(name,"ThermalSolution")==0) return ThermalSolutionEnum;
     997              else if (strcmp(name,"ThermalSpctemperature")==0) return ThermalSpctemperatureEnum;
     998              else if (strcmp(name,"ThicknessErrorEstimator")==0) return ThicknessErrorEstimatorEnum;
     999              else if (strcmp(name,"TotalFloatingBmb")==0) return TotalFloatingBmbEnum;
    10001000         else stage=9;
    10011001   }
    10021002   if(stage==9){
    1003               if (strcmp(name,"ThermalSolution")==0) return ThermalSolutionEnum;
    1004               else if (strcmp(name,"ThermalSpctemperature")==0) return ThermalSpctemperatureEnum;
    1005               else if (strcmp(name,"ThicknessErrorEstimator")==0) return ThicknessErrorEstimatorEnum;
    1006               else if (strcmp(name,"TotalFloatingBmb")==0) return TotalFloatingBmbEnum;
    1007               else if (strcmp(name,"TotalFloatingBmbScaled")==0) return TotalFloatingBmbScaledEnum;
     1003              if (strcmp(name,"TotalFloatingBmbScaled")==0) return TotalFloatingBmbScaledEnum;
    10081004              else if (strcmp(name,"TotalGroundedBmb")==0) return TotalGroundedBmbEnum;
    10091005              else if (strcmp(name,"TotalGroundedBmbScaled")==0) return TotalGroundedBmbScaledEnum;
     
    11211117              else if (strcmp(name,"Outputdefinition87")==0) return Outputdefinition87Enum;
    11221118              else if (strcmp(name,"Outputdefinition88")==0) return Outputdefinition88Enum;
     1119              else if (strcmp(name,"Outputdefinition89")==0) return Outputdefinition89Enum;
     1120              else if (strcmp(name,"Outputdefinition8")==0) return Outputdefinition8Enum;
     1121              else if (strcmp(name,"Outputdefinition90")==0) return Outputdefinition90Enum;
     1122              else if (strcmp(name,"Outputdefinition91")==0) return Outputdefinition91Enum;
    11231123         else stage=10;
    11241124   }
    11251125   if(stage==10){
    1126               if (strcmp(name,"Outputdefinition89")==0) return Outputdefinition89Enum;
    1127               else if (strcmp(name,"Outputdefinition8")==0) return Outputdefinition8Enum;
    1128               else if (strcmp(name,"Outputdefinition90")==0) return Outputdefinition90Enum;
    1129               else if (strcmp(name,"Outputdefinition91")==0) return Outputdefinition91Enum;
    1130               else if (strcmp(name,"Outputdefinition92")==0) return Outputdefinition92Enum;
     1126              if (strcmp(name,"Outputdefinition92")==0) return Outputdefinition92Enum;
    11311127              else if (strcmp(name,"Outputdefinition93")==0) return Outputdefinition93Enum;
    11321128              else if (strcmp(name,"Outputdefinition94")==0) return Outputdefinition94Enum;
Note: See TracChangeset for help on using the changeset viewer.